FAQ: How do I restore access to the Mistral-free Quillbrook Schema Registry after an admin lockout? The registry validates every event payload against versioned schemas, so never bypass it by publishing raw events — downstream consumers on the Harkwell pipeline will fail silently. Instead, trigger the break-glass flow from the support console, confirm the incident number with your lead, and then enter the recovery passphrase that appears below this paragraph.

vault phrase of yaduf-yajop = lamath-kelix-aldion-zorius-ulaox-eliax-gorox-norok-fenael-fenath-julael-pelius-belius-druion

**Alert: profile-store shard imbalance — Meadowtype user service**

Heads up for the weekly sync: this alert fires when any shard of the Meadowtype user-profile store holds more than 30% of total rows. We split the store into twelve shards last quarter, but the hash on signup region is skewing hard toward two of them. Short-term mitigation is pausing rebalance-sensitive batch jobs; the real fix is the rekeying work the storage crew is scoping. Runbook steps, shard maps, and the rebalance procedure are on the internal page.

runbook for tagug-hafog: https://jira.lumiclabs.internal/projects/pages/pages/9773c0d8

Context: Ardenfell line margins slipped three points over two quarters. Drivers: input steel costs, aggressive discounting at the Westmoor branch, and a stale price book. Proposal: uplift list prices four percent, tighten discount authority to regional level, sunset the two lowest-margin SKUs. Risk: volume loss at Halverton accounts, estimated under two percent. Decision requested at Thursday's review. Modelling assumptions are in the appendix pack. The commercial reasoning leadership wants kept close is noted directly below.

board note of tajop-yajof: The finance team signed off on a budget of $77.6 million for Project Pramir.